Apprentice and Apprentice Mentor of the Year Awards – Winners Revealed

  • Bradley Rankin awarded Apprentice of the Year 2022 for being an enthusiastic and passionate employee.
  • Highly skilled technician Lee Rankin is awarded Apprentice Mentor of the Year 2022

The ABP British Bodyshop Awards took place last night, giving companies an industry platform to recognise and celebrate the fantastic work of bodyshops and individuals throughout the year.

As a diamond partner, Thatcham Research presented two awards on the evening: the Apprentice of the Year and the Apprentice Mentor of the Year. The awards celebrate apprentices that display commitment and dedication to their work, as well as honouring the Mentors whose guidance and experience plays such a huge role in the success of apprentices.

The 2022 winner of the Apprentice of the Year award is Bradley Rankin of FMG Gloucester. Bradley was nominated for being an enthusiastic and skilful apprentice with exceptional attention to detail. He has grown in ability and confidence through his apprenticeship and his passion for work is clear, as he regularly goes above and beyond.

Lee Rankin, also of FMG Gloucester was crowned Apprentice Mentor of the Year 2022. Lee is a highly skilled technician who takes great pride in his work. He has been an excellent mentor for Bradley giving praise, encouragement and clear direction when required. He is not afraid to push Bradley and ensure work is completed to the highest possible standard.

In addition to being an outstanding mentor to FMG apprentices, Lee takes a personal pride in his achievements with Bradley as the pair are father and son. They have been working together since 2018 and are a formidable team in the workplace.

Dean Lander, Head of Repair Sector Services, Thatcham Research comments: “It is fantastic to hear of Bradley and Lee’s achievements and even more impressive that these skills must run in the family! Nevertheless, Bradley is a hugely competent apprentice, and any business will be lucky to employ such a brilliant young talent. He is sure to succeed in any future endeavour he chooses. It’s also clear that Lee is a confident, encouraging and knowledgeable mentor who would be a great asset to any apprentice’s learning.”

Chris Pennell, Chief Technical Officer at FMG adds: “Not only did our apprentice and his mentor hit the mark, but they have also set a fantastic standard of what can be accomplished with dedication and know-how. I am very proud to have both Lee and Bradley as employees and look forward to seeing all our apprentices flourish during their time with FMG Repair Services.”

Thatcham Research is the independent voice of automotive safety, security & repair, advising motorists, insurers and vehicle manufacturers to help reduce accident frequency, severity and costs and to realise the vision of ‘Safer cars, fewer crashes’, while driving standards in vehicle security.

As well as its world leading crash and track research, Thatcham Research develops repair methods amongst a number of other products and services within the collision repair industry for insurers, motor manufacturers, equipment manufacturers and suppliers.

In addition, Thatcham Research has administered the Association of British Insurer’s (ABI) Group Rating system for the past 50 years. Group Rating is an advisory system intended to provide insurers with the relative risk of private cars and light commercial vehicles.

A founder member of the international Research Council for Automobile Repairs (RCAR), Thatcham Research has also been a member of the European New Car Assessment Programme (Euro NCAP) since 2004.

As the UK's only insurer funded automotive research centre, Thatcham Research enjoy a wide remit at the forefront of the latest vehicle technology. Thatcham's leading work in vehicle safety and security has a vital role in shaping the designs of new vehicles, whilst the centre is also seen as a key industry player at the forefront of driving standards in vehicle body repair.

Thatcham's Crash Laboratory is the only official UK crash testing centre for consumer safety body Euro NCAP and are viewed as a centre of excellence when it comes to active vehicle safety, particularly the evaluation of new Advanced Driver Assist Systems (ADAS) which provide the foundation for future vehicle autonomy.
